On my K6 350, 64 MB RAM, I am running Woody, installed circa Nov 2001, My
sources.list points to stable and include security. If I understand things
correctly, I now need to run the commands

  apt-get update
  apt-get dist-upgrade

to bring my system up to date. I can then run

  apt-get install (whatever packages I want)

or I could use dselect.

Is this correct? Any more advice?
